WB facing financial mismanagement, high debt leaving no fiscal room to implement any scheme: FM Sitharaman

2024-02-27 16:48:22

Kolkata: West Bengal has been facing financial mismanagement and its high debt is leaving no fiscal room to implement any scheme that the state government has promised, finance minister Nirmala Sitharaman said Tuesday, criticising the Mamata Banerjee-government for the financial and economic mess.

She said that the eastern state’s annual per capita income growth has been lower than the national average for two decades while it contributed merely 3.5% of the country’s total industrial production in 2020-2021, once morest 25% during Independence.

“Everytime I see these kinds of numbers, my heart sinks in grief,” Sitharaman said at an event at the National Library in Kolkata, organised by Khola Hawa India, in which former BJP Rajya Sabha MP Swapan Dasgupta is one of the founding members.

FM said that the state government has not taken any step to reverse the downfall in capital formation, industrialization.

“Bengal played such a wonderful role for the country, all through history.. your thought leaders, your industry leaders, you stood out in culture, you stood out in music, you stood out in knowledge. Now one parameter you are standing out — tolabaazi,” she said, referring to the extortion racket that has allegedly flourished in the state.

“The nexus of corruption and syndicated life has paralysed the state,” the FM said.She stressed that West Bengal has been one of the major beneficiaries of the nation’s infrastructure push since 2014 and now the state government needs to work hand-in-hand to get the benefit out of it.”Eastern India is going to be the engine of growth. That’s the kind of emphasis we are placing on the east,” she said.
